Student Health Services is a full-service on‑campus medical office for students. It assists with acute care, lifestyle medicine, routine physical exams, family planning, STI testing and treatment, and seasonal flu shots.

Campus Safety & Services oversees public safety, the Lesley Alerts emergency notification system, the University virtual bookstore, campus parking and shuttle Services, campus laundry facilities, CashLynx, and ID cards. Its mission is to provide a safe campus environment and accessible services.

Disability Support Services (DSS) works with faculty, staff, community, and students in all degree-granting programs to provide equal or equally effective alternative access to academic, social, cultural, and recreational programs for all qualified individuals with disabilities.

International Student Services helps international students with I‑20 forms, F‑1 visa requirements, overall immigration questions, and cultural adjustment.
Library Services supports academic research and learning through its libraries, providing materials, research consultations, and instructional support.

The Riverside Outpatient Center at Cambridge offers a wide range of behavioral healthcare services, including therapy appointments, medication assessment and management, and varying lengths of care according to need. The Center is an independently operated, licensed mental health provider staffed by experienced Riverside clinicians.

The Office of the University Registrar maintains permanent academic student records for both currently enrolled and past attendees of Lesley University. The Office of the University Registrar provides services related to student course registration, academic records, transcripts & diplomas, enrollment verification, and degree audits.

The LUCC provides short-term counseling support to Lesley students who are concurrently enrolled in one of Lesley's degree-granting or Threshold programs and are physically located in Massachusetts for in-person or telehealth appointments.

Lesley University’s Information Technology (IT) department maintains the university’s computer systems, networks, and learning platforms, providing technology training, troubleshooting, equipment loans, and classroom technology support; including AV services and HyFlex smartboards. Specialized IT staff support the Art and Design programs by running facilities like the Digital Lockup and Fabrication Lab, assisting with 3-D printing and design lab technology. The IT Help Desk and Support Hub offer accessible technical assistance for all students, faculty, and staff, ensuring effective teaching, learning, and event technology across campus.
